Output db9162696fb38f3d869bab25a6c820f7b13f75a76b8a75f0f2fc6133a976fa58:9

value
28929
script pubkey
OP_0 OP_PUSHBYTES_20 d6b04f494de9e3ea88d93611cd442ccb37ad780b
address
bc1q66cy7j2da8374zxexcgu63pvevm667qt5xyhjp
transaction
db9162696fb38f3d869bab25a6c820f7b13f75a76b8a75f0f2fc6133a976fa58
spent
true